THE PERSONA successful candidate has a proven understanding of semiconductor testing and good technical knowledge on Equipment & testing document and experienced in equipment verification, repair and problem solving. You are independent, resourceful and take initiative. You are a phenomenal teammate with positive working demeanor and excellent customer service skills when dealing with contractors and suppliers.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ES- Operate lab equipment for engineering samples and data collection activities
- Support for remote engineering debug and basic level debug and report to maintenance or engineering
- Assist engineers in resolving equipment-related issues to achieve engineering goals and objectives
- Ensure schedules are followed and test results are communicated to the product teams.
- Accurately complete all paperwork associated with Engineering Work Requests
- Ensure proper housekeeping in the lab as well as other duties as assigned by supervisor
- Connect with engineers or product teams about requests
- Lab experience preferred
- Attention to detail
- Good ver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to speak/read/write in English
- Ability to use computer for sending/receiving email, updating spreadsheets, viewing documents
- Previous integrated circuit test experience a plus
- Ability to work compressed work week schedule
- May include extended periods of standing
- Ability to lift/carry up to 15 lbs.
BS in EE or CS preferred
